Men Falling Behind

Gender Gaps in High School Graduates (2003-2004):
Male: 66%
Female: 74%
(Source)

Also:
Men in their 30’s are not doing as well as their fathers at the same age, even with their wives’ paychecks added in. (Source)

Levitating & Spinning

Carter offered his harshest assessment for the White House’s Office of Faith-Based and Community Initiatives, which helped religious charities receive $2.15 billion in federal grants in fiscal year 2005 alone.

“The policy from the White House has been to allocate funds to religious institutions, even those that channel those funds exclusively to their own particular group of believers in a particular religion. Those things in my opinion are quite disturbing,” Carter said. “As a traditional Baptist, I’ve always believed in separation of church and state and honored that premise when I was president, and so have all other presidents, I might say, except this one.”

(Source) - Free signup required

The Bush administration’s response? To call Carter irrelevant. (Source)

Global Warming, Further Implications

Continuation of a prior post, here are some of the lesser known consequences, all broken down into succinct bulletpoints for those with limited attention spans.

How are we really affected?

  • Soybean production could go up 15%
  • Poison Ivy grows 2½ times faster
    • More potent skin irritant chemical
  • Honeysuckle, woody vines and other hardier plants may run rampant
    • Could smother trees, even forests
  • Flourishing Plants = Tons of Pollen
    • Antagonizing Allergy Sufferers and Asthmatics to entirely new levels
  • Fewer frosts to kill off invasive species/pests
    • Mosquitoes
    • Rodents
    • Lice
    • Ticks
    • Fleas
  • All Potential Transmitters of Infectious Disease:
    • SARS
    • Avian Flu
    • West Nile Virus

Source: Di Silvestro, Roger. “GLOBAL WARMING: COMING TO YOUR BACKYARD?.” National Wildlife 45.2 ([2007]): 14-17. Academic Search Premier. 11 February 2007. http ://search.ebscohost.com.
